Cleckheaton Town Hall will turn red, white and blue for a patriotic concert celebrating the 60th anniversary of the Queen’s coronation.
The venue will be decked out in the national colours for the free concert in June.
Clifton and Lightcliffe Brass Band will perform at the event, with audience members encouraged to dress in red, white and blue.
A spokesman for the organisers said: “The event is organised by The Spenborough Branch of The Royal British Legion and we make no apologies for the fact that it will be a very patriotic afternoon. Hand held flags will be issued to everyone and we expect them to be waved. There will be a collection and a raffle with quality prizes, which will go towards the cost of staging this free event.”
Although the event on Saturday, June 1, is free, tickets are needed from Cleckheaton Town Hall from Monday, May 20.
